How much do weekend software developer j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for weekend software developer in Michigan is $97,484.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$78,400.00 and $113,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a weekend software developer?

Weekend Software Developers are professionals who work primarily on weekends to develop, test, and maintain software applications. They may work part-time, on contract, or as freelancers, often supporting companies that require continuous development or maintenance outside of standard business hours. These roles are ideal for individuals seeking flexible work schedules or supplemental income. Weekend Software Developers typically possess the same technical skills as full-time developers, including programming, problem-solving, and collaboration abilities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a weekend software develop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Weekend Software Developer, you need strong programming skills in relevant languages (such as Python, Java, or JavaScript), software development experience, and often at least a bachelor's deg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, popular frameworks, and agile project management tools is typically expected. Excellent time management, self-motivation,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for balancing weekend work and collaborating with remote or distributed teams. These skills ensure the developer can efficiently produce high-quality code, meet deadlines, and contribute positively to project goals even outside traditional work hours.

What are the typical expectations and communication practices for a weekend software developer working with a distributed team?

Weekend Software Developers often collaborate with teams that operate across various time zones and schedules. Clear, asynchronous communication is crucial, as you may need to provide detailed status updates, document your progress, and flag any blockers for your weekday colleagues. Many teams use tools like Slack, Jira, or Trello to facilitate handovers and ensure seamless project continuity. You can expect your responsibilities to focus on feature development, bug fixes, or code reviews, with an emphasis on self-management and proactive reporting. Building strong written communication skills will help you succeed and integrate smoothly with the broader development team.

Job description

Stefanini, Inc., seeks a Software Developer, Sr. reporting to office in Southfield, MI to support Global Test Data Management software application using industry standards to manage and enable efficient store/access/search/retrieval of high-quality physical vehicle test data, to help engineers to make quick and informed decisions on products or components. Support the web interface and provide sophisticated filters to allow quick access to the desired data. Redesign the legacy APIs into Micro services approach and deploy in PCF using Spring Boot with Angular based web interface and cloud API. Work on gathering the requirements from customers and designing the services. Participate in architectural decisions. Work with the team and other stakeholders to deliver quality products that meet the customer's requirements and needs. Work in Agile methodology and maintain the user stories in Rally to make sure all the tasks are covered in iterations. Share knowledge with team and embrace test driven development, developing services and testing code based on proven lean/agile methods. Work on a full stack of technologies to enable the highest priority work and products to be delivered.
ย 

Qualified candidates must have a bachelor's degree in Electronic Engineering, Industrial Engineering, Computer Science, or a foreign equivalent, and at least three (3) years of experience as a Developer or similar position utilizing all of the following: Java, Spring Boot, Microservices, Google cloud platform, PL/SQL, Angular, Servlets, JSP, spring MVC, struts, Hibernate, JPA, Kubernetes, docker, Jenkins CI/CD pipelines, Splunk, Akamai security, microservices architecture, GCP pub/sub, Apache Kafka, Elasticsearch, spring data JPA, and Dynatrace. Work at various, unanticipated locations throughout the US is possible. Relocation costs not paid. This is not travel but would be based on a change in the customers. Relocation would be once a year at most.ย
